Original source data came from the paper "[Dataset from a human-in-the-loop approach to identify functionally important protein residues from literature.](https://europepmc.org/article/MED/39333508#abstract)", and was filtered into a _"light"_-version focusing only on variants / mutants. Our motivation here being that we hope to be able to use this data for the training of a NER model, tagging variants in text.
